Slobodan MilosevicSlobodan Milosevic
By Franklin FoerPosted Wednesday, Oct. 7, 1998, at 3:30 AM ET
NATO forces are now contemplating military intervention in Kosovo. Yugoslavian President Slobodan Milosevic has ordered most of his "security forces" to retreat from the province. Is this another attempt by Milosevic to play the Americans for fools? As Franklin Foer wrote in Slate earlier this year, the Butcher of the Balkans isn't exactly known for his sincerity.
